LAS CRUCES, N.M. – After starting the season with a win at home, the New Mexico state women's tennis team hits the road for the first time this season for a pair of matches against Arizona and Arizona State this weekend.
Â
First up for the Aggies will be the Wildcats of Arizona on Saturday, Feb. 2, at 2 p.m. (MT). NM State lost the last meeting between the two programs 7-0 in Tucson back on Jan. 24, 2015. Arizona hasn't played an official match so far and will take on Memphis (Feb. 1) and Northern Arizona (Feb. 2) before it battles NM State on Saturday. The Wildcats had an exhibition sweep over Team Japan on Jan. 25, 7-0.

New Mexico State will then wrap up its weekend slate with a 2 p.m. match against Arizona State on Sunday, Feb. 3, and can be seen on the
Pac-12 Live-Stream. The last time the Aggies and Sun Devils squared off on the court was back on March 23, 1996, a 9-0 affair in favor of ASU in Tempe. Arizona State is 3-2 overall on the year after starting the dual season off with three-straight wins over UC Davis, Drake and Northern Arizona before falling to Wake Forest and conference rival Cal. Prior to taking on the Aggies, ASU is slated to battle Cal State Fullerton (Feb.1) and Memphis (Feb. 3).

NM State will now travel to Flagstaff, Ariz., for a pair of matches against Northern Arizona (Feb. 8) and Utah State (Feb. 9) before heading to Las Vegas for a trio of matches (Feb. 15-17).
